VS Code Nedir ve Neden Popüler?
Bir yazılımcı olarak, kullandığınız araçların gücü, işlerinizi nasıl yaptığınızı doğrudan etkiler. Son yıllarda, VS Code (Visual Studio Code), kod yazmak ve geliştirmek isteyen herkesin favori editörü haline geldi. Bu açık kaynaklı ve hafif editör, kullanıcı dostu arayüzü ve güçlü özellikleri ile hem yeni başlayanlar hem de profesyoneller tarafından tercih ediliyor. Amaç, verimli bir geliştirme süreci sağlamak. Bu yazıda, VS Code’un nasıl kurulduğunu, nasıl optimize edileceğini ve en iyi şekilde nasıl kullanabileceğinizi keşfedeceksiniz.
VS Code Kurulum Adımları
VS Code’un kurulumu son derece basit ve hızlıdır. İşte yapmanız gerekenler:
1. VS Code İndir: İlk adım olarak, resmi Visual Studio Code web sitesine gidin: [https://code.visualstudio.com/](https://code.visualstudio.com/). Buradan işletim sisteminize uygun versiyonu indirin. Windows, macOS ve Linux için seçenekler mevcut.
2. Kurulum İşlemi: İndirilen dosyayı çalıştırın ve ekrandaki talimatları takip edin. Genellikle, varsayılan seçenekler işinizi görecektir, ancak isterseniz kurulum dizinini değiştirebilirsiniz. VS Code, kurulum sırasında bazı ek seçenekler sunar. Örneğin, "PATH'e ekle" seçeneğini işaretlerseniz, terminal veya komut satırından doğrudan VS Code’u açabilirsiniz.
3. Başlatın ve Hazır Olun: Kurulum tamamlandıktan sonra, VS Code’u başlatın. Karşınıza gelen ilk ekran, boş bir sayfa olacaktır. Hemen bir şeyler yazmaya başlamak isteyebilirsiniz, ancak önce birkaç ayar yapalım.
VS Code İle Çalışırken Verimliliğinizi Artıracak İpuçları
VS Code’u kurduktan sonra, yazılım geliştirme sürecinizde verimliliği artırmak için bazı temel optimizasyonlar yapabilirsiniz. İşte adım adım yapabileceğiniz bazı iyileştirmeler:
1. Eklentilerle Gücünüzü Artırın
VS Code’un en büyük avantajlarından biri, güçlü eklenti desteğidir. Çoğu yazılımcı, günlük işlerini kolaylaştırmak için çeşitli eklentiler kullanır. Örneğin:
- Prettier: Kodunuzu otomatik olarak düzenler, daha okunabilir hale getirir.
- ESLint: JavaScript kodlarınıza otomatik hata denetimi yapar.
- Live Server: HTML, CSS ve JavaScript dosyalarınızı tarayıcıda anında görmek için mükemmel bir araçtır.
Eklentilerle ilgili geniş bir pazar yeriniz var. Ctrl+Shift+X ile Extensions panelini açarak ihtiyaçlarınıza göre eklentileri keşfedin.
2. Temalar ve Özelleştirme
VS Code’un görünümünü kendi tercihinize göre özelleştirebilirsiniz. Renk temaları, yazı tipi ayarları ve hatta kullanıcı arayüzü üzerinde değişiklikler yapmak oldukça basittir. Arama çubuğuna "Theme" yazarak farklı renk şemalarına ulaşabilir ve ihtiyacınıza göre en uygun olanını seçebilirsiniz. Örneğin, gece geç saatlerde çalışan biriyseniz koyu tema çok faydalı olabilir.
3. Kısa Yolları Kullanın
Zamanınızı tasarruflu kullanmanın en iyi yolu, klavye kısayollarıdır. VS Code, hemen hemen her işlemi hızlıca yapmak için bir kısayol sunar. Bazı temel kısayollar:
- Ctrl+P: Dosya arama.
- Ctrl+Shift+P: Komut paletini açma.
- Ctrl+B: Yan paneli açma/kapama.
- Ctrl+`: Terminali açma.
4. Terminal Kullanımı
VS Code’un terminal entegrasyonu, yazılım geliştirme sürecinizi ciddi şekilde hızlandırabilir. Terminali, kodunuzun hemen yanında açabilir ve komutları doğrudan çalıştırabilirsiniz. Terminali açmak için Ctrl+` tuşlarına basın.
5. Versiyon Kontrolü (Git) Entegrasyonu
Git, yazılım geliştirme sürecinin önemli bir parçasıdır. VS Code, Git ile entegrasyon konusunda oldukça başarılıdır. Bir proje klasörü açtığınızda, VS Code otomatik olarak bu klasörde bir Git deposu olup olmadığını kontrol eder ve size kolayca commit, push ve pull işlemleri yapma imkanı tanır. Böylece projenizdeki değişiklikleri anında izleyebilirsiniz.
VS Code’u Dahili Olarak Optimize Etmek
VS Code’un hızını ve verimliliğini artırmanın bir diğer yolu da editörün iç ayarlarını optimize etmektir. İşte birkaç öneri:
1. Yazılım Kaynaklarını Optimize Etme
Bazı eklentiler ve ayarlar, VS Code’un hafızasında fazla yer kaplayabilir. Bu da, zamanla performansın düşmesine yol açar. "settings.json" dosyasını açarak bazı hafıza kullanımını optimize edebilirsiniz. Örneğin:
```json
"files.autoSave": "afterDelay",
"files.autoSaveDelay": 1000,
"editor.minimap.enabled": false,
"editor.renderWhitespace": "none"
```
2. Çalışma Alanlarını Düzenleyin
VS Code, projelerinizi düzenli tutmanızı sağlar. Çalışma alanı özelliğini kullanarak, projelerinizi ayrı profiller altında gruplandırabilir ve her birine farklı ayarlar uygulayabilirsiniz. Çalışma alanınızı yapılandırmak için, File > Add Folder to Workspace menüsünden yeni bir alan ekleyebilirsiniz.
Sonuç
VS Code, doğru kurulum ve optimizasyonlarla yazılım geliştirme sürecini son derece verimli hale getirebilen güçlü bir araçtır. Kod yazarken sadece kodu değil, aynı zamanda ortamınızı da optimize etmek çok önemlidir. Kendi ihtiyaçlarınıza göre özelleştirdiğinizde, yazılım geliştirme deneyiminiz çok daha hızlı ve keyifli hale gelecektir.
İyi çalışmalar ve kodlarınızın her zaman mükemmel olmasını dilerim!